Chicken and Oats Porridge





Chicken Oats Porridge


Such a quick fix and very good for those days when you don't want to cook dinner, yet feel compelled to give the family a wholesome meal.

The best part: Gets ready in a jiffy and gives your crumbling conscience, a boost, perfect for the cool weather. Very versatile. Works well as a breakfast/lunch/dinner.

Serves 3 very hungry children

Ingredients

10 tablespoon oats
One litre of water
Half teaspoon garam masala powder
Half teaspoon  red chili powder
Pinch of turmeric
Half tsp coriander powder
One onion chopped
One tomato chopped
1 tsp ginger garlic paste
3 tbsp fresh coriander chopped
2 tbsp fresh mint chopped
200 gm boneless chicken: boiled in black pepper and ginger garlic paste and then shredded finely.

Method

Saute the onions in oil till they are nicely browned. Add ginger garlic paste and fry for a minute. Add the red chilli powder, garam masala powder and coriander powder.
Add the tomatoes and cover and cook till the tomatoes are softened. Add salt.
Add the shredded chicken. Cook for 5 minutes
Add the chopped herbs.
Add the oats and water and cook for 15 minutes.
Serve hot with lemon wedges.
